Written in the late 19th century, the book exemplifies a blend of romanticism and realism, epitomizing the eras fascination with exploration. Mudges vivid descriptions and meticulous attention to the natural world provide a rich atmospheric backdrop, while his accounts reflect the contemporaneous debates about polar exploration, national identity, and the resilience of the human spirit in extreme environments. Zachariah Atwell Mudge, an American author and adventurer, was significantly influenced by his own experiences with Arctic exploration. His background in science and education enabled him to blend factual observations with imaginative storytelling, a style that rendered his narrative both informative and engaging. Mudges own voyages and interactions with the scientific community likely informed his view of exploration as a dual pursuit of knowledge and adventure, making him a profound commentator on the ambitions of his time. "North-Pole Voyages" is an essential read for anyone intrigued by the mysteries of the polar regions or the broader implications of exploration during the 19th century. Mudges eloquent prose and insightful reflections offer a uniquely historical perspective that resonates with contemporary discussions of climate and exploration, making it a timeless addition to both literary and scientific scholarship.</p>...4064066205751_Good Presslibro_electonico_5a57ae84-d77a-332d-99bb-d7d62a289dcd_4064066205751;4064066205751_4064066205751Zachariah AtwellInglésMéxicohttps://getbook.kobo.com/koboid-prod-public/bookwire-epub-09a4d8ae-ff85-475a-a6f6-2ec76e786076.epub2019-12-12T00:00:00+00:00Good Press
